About Biomedical Research Institute of New Mexico

Based on IRS filings

Biomedical Research Institute of New Mexico is a nonprofit organization focused on Medical Research, based in ALBUQUERQUE, NM. IRS filing data is available from 2020 through 2024. As of 2024, the organization holds $17.0M in total assets. Net investment income was $501K.
